Cleveland had to endure a six-game losing streak, but that streak is no more. They never let the South Garner Titans get on the board and left with a 3-0 win on Tuesday. The contest was close at halftime, but Cleveland turned on the heat in the second half with two goals.
Sadie Argott and Madi McGonagle scored all three of Cleveland's goals, bringing their combined season tally to eight goals.

Cleveland's victory bumped their record up to 4-12-1. As for South Garner, they have traveled a rocky road recently, having lost 13 of their last 15 matchups. That's put a noticeable dent in their 4-17-1 record this season.
Cleveland has already played their next game, a 4-1 win against Clayton on the 7th. As for South Garner, they also wasted no time getting back out on the pitch and have already played their next contest, a 9-0 loss against Fuquay - Varina on the 7th.
